Description
This procurement will result in one Indefinite Delivery/Indefinite Quantity (IDIQ) contract for multi-discipline Architect-Engineer (AE) services for water compliance services in the Naval Facilities Engineering Command “ Atlantic area of responsibility, but may also include work worldwide. The principal geographic area includes the continental United States and Navy Region Europe. These services will be procured in accordance with 40 U.S.C. Chapter 11, Selection of Architects and Engineers, as implemented by FAR Subpart 36.6. The IDIQ contract will be for a base period of one year and four one-year option periods (if exercised). The total fee for the contract term shall not exceed $60,000,000.00. The guaranteed minimum for the contract term (including option years) is $10,000.00. Firm-fixed price task orders will be negotiated for this contract. There will be no dollar limit per task order and no dollar limit per year. Estimated start date is June 2019. This proposed contract is being solicited on an unrestricted basis; therefore, replies to this notice are requested from all business concerns. The Small Business size standard classification is North American Industrial Classification System (NAICS) Code 541330, Engineering Services. The size standard for this code is $15.0 million. The Government seeks the most highly qualified firm to perform the services, based on the demonstrated competence and qualifications, in accordance with the selection criteria. AE services are required in support of the Safe Drinking Water Act (SDWA) and Clean Water Act (CWA) compliance program and all other environmental media regulations. The intent of this contract is to provide comprehensive A-E services to various Navy and other Department of Defense (DOD) installations/organizations worldwide in order to meet statutory compliance requirements for all applicable Overseas Environmental Baseline Guidance Document (OEBGD), Final Governing Standards (FGS), DOD, federal, state, local, and installation-specific environmental laws, regulations, and guidance.
